GBI investigating after officer-involved chase, crash, shootout off I-75 in Bartow County

Heavy police activity shut down an off-ramp of I-75 in Bartow County Tuesday afternoon after witnesses say a pickup truck that was being chased by police crashed and the driver got in a shootout with officers.

Channel 2′s Richard Elliot was at the scene on Highway 140, where a black pickup truck was crashed on the shoulder and an Adairsville police vehicle was surrounded with crime scene tape. Witnesses told Elliot that the truck crashed into a cement truck during a chase before it went off the road.

The suspect then began firing at officers, who fired back, according to witnesses. The suspect, who hasn’t been identified, was shot by officers and taken to the hospital. His condition has not been released.

GDOT cameras showed at least a dozen officers at the scene.

Adairsville police would only confirm that two members of their department, along with county and state officers, were involved in a shooting incident.

It’s unclear what led to the initial chase and why the truck crashed.

The Bartow County Sheriff’s Office said there is no danger to the public.

Several different agencies, including the Georgia State Patrol, Adairsville Police, the Bartow County Sheriff’s Office and the Georgia Bureau of Investigation were at the scene.
